Change Author And Creation Date Of Posts And Articles
Developer Last Online: May 2013
Info:
This modification lets you change the author of posts and articles. In addition, it lets you change the creation date of posts. The option to change the author appears in: - Post New Thread. - Post New Reply. - (Advanced) Edit Thread/Post. - Create/Edit Article. The option to change the creation date of a post appears in: - (Advanced) Edit Post. Requirements: The CMS part of this mod requires vB 4.1.10+. Installation & Settings: Installation takes about 1-2 minutes. You can set which usergroups are allowed to use the feature via the ACP. Version History: 1.0 29.04.2010: Initial release. 2.0 12.05.2010: Added ability to change creation date of posts. 2.1 05.06.2010: The mod now automatically updates forum and thread counters. 2.2 03.05.2011 CMS integration has been removed and will be restored in the future. No template edits needed and the fields have been improved. Also fixed some special characters issues, it should now word flawlessly. 3.0 27.05.2012 CMS integration has been restored. 3.0.1 27.05.2012 Fixed incorrect time in posts. 3.0.2 27.05.2012 Fixed time offset issue.
